What Are the Main Freight Options for Imports from China to Spain?
Each shipping method affects customs complexity and cost differently.
| Mode | Transit Time | Cost Estimate | Ideal Cargo | Pros | Cons |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| Sea Freight | 25–35 days | $40–$80/CBM | Bulk or heavy goods | Economical for large loads | Slower, more customs paperwork |
| Air Freight | 5–8 days | $6–$10/kg | Urgent, valuable items | Fast and reliable | Higher cost |
| Rail Freight | 16–22 days | $3–$5/kg | Mid-value cargo | Balanced cost/speed | Limited destinations |
| Express | 3–5 days | $8–$15/kg | Samples, small parcels | Simplified customs | Expensive for bulk loads |
Sea Freight remains the best option for most imports, while Air Freight works perfectly for high-value shipments needing quick clearance.
What Documents Do You Need for Customs in Spain?
Customs clearance depends on accuracy and consistency between all documents.
| Document | Purpose | Issued By |
|---|---|---|
| Commercial Invoice | Declares cargo value | Exporter |
| Packing List | Specifies items and weight | Exporter |
| Bill of Lading / Air Waybill | Confirms ownership | Carrier |
| Certificate of Origin | Proof of manufacture | Chamber of Commerce |
| Import Declaration (DUA) | Required for customs entry | Importer/Broker |
| Insurance Certificate | Proof of coverage | Insurer |

How Are Import Duties and Taxes Calculated in Spain?
Spain follows EU tariff rules, meaning import duty and VAT depend on the product’s HS code.
| Cost Element | Calculation Base | Typical Rate |
|---|---|---|
| Import Duty | CIF (Cost + Insurance + Freight) | 2–12% |
| VAT | CIF + Duty | 21% |
| Anti-Dumping Duty | Applied selectively | Industry-specific |
| Customs Fee | Fixed | €25–€50 per entry |

How Long Does It Take to Clear Customs in Spain?
| Process | Estimated Duration | Description |
|---|---|---|
| Document Check | 1–2 days | Verification via DUA system |
| Physical Inspection | 1–3 days | Random risk-based checks |
| Duty & VAT Payment | 1 day | Processed online |
| Cargo Release | 1–2 days | After clearance completion |
With accurate paperwork, total customs time usually takes 3–6 working days.
How to Simplify the Customs Clearance Process
Here are proven ways to simplify import customs China to Spain and save both time and cost:
- Prepare documents in advance. Submit invoices and HS codes before shipment departure.
- Use a licensed customs broker. Experts handle digital DUA filings and tariff classification.
- Consolidate small shipments. Reduces repeated customs fees.
- Book off-peak sailings. Avoid January and August congestion.
- Use bonded warehouses. Defer VAT until distribution.

How to Avoid Common Customs Mistakes
- Misdeclared values – leads to audits or revaluation.
- Inconsistent documents – mismatched invoice details cause rejection.
- Missing certificates – delays release for regulated items.
- Ignoring incoterms – misunderstandings about tax responsibilities.
- Skipping insurance – adds financial risk if goods are damaged.

Regional Insight: Spain’s Role in EU Imports
Spain’s ports in Valencia and Barcelona serve as critical EU gateways. They handle over 30% of trade between China and Southern Europe. Investing in digital customs infrastructure, Spain now provides faster clearance for compliant importers using electronic DUA systems.

FAQ
Q1: How long does customs clearance take in Spain?
Typically 3–6 days depending on document accuracy and inspection results.
Q2: What taxes apply to imports from China?
Duties range 2–12%, and VAT is 21% on CIF + duty value.
Q3: Can I reduce customs costs?
Yes, by classifying HS codes properly and using bonded storage.
Q4: What’s the best transport method for urgent goods?
Air freight offers fastest delivery and simpler customs.
Q5: Do I need an import license in Spain?
Not for general goods; special products (pharma, food) require permits.
